Form 4: Lattice Semiconductor Interim CFO Sells 365 Shares

Sentiment:

SEC Form 4 Filing


Lattice Semiconductor's Interim CFO, Tonya Stevens, sold 365 shares of common stock at a price of $56.1011 per share on November 26, 2024.

Summary

  • Tonya Stevens, the Interim CFO of Lattice Semiconductor, sold 365 shares of the company's common stock on November 26, 2024.
  • The sale price was $56.1011 per share.
  • Following the transaction, Ms. Stevens directly owns 79,760 shares of Lattice Semiconductor common stock.
